About Johan Richard

Johan Richard is a scholar working on Astronomy and Astrophysics, Instrumentation, Atomic and Molecular Physics, and Optics, Nuclear and High Energy Physics and Electrical and Electronic Engineering, having authored 253 papers that have together received 8.6k indexed citations. Recurring topics across this work include Galaxies: Formation, Evolution, Phenomena (216 papers), Astronomy and Astrophysical Research (144 papers), Stellar, planetary, and galactic studies (86 papers), Astrophysics and Star Formation Studies (83 papers), Gamma-ray bursts and supernovae (46 papers), Astrophysical Phenomena and Observations (35 papers), Adaptive optics and wavefront sensing (31 papers) and Astrophysics and Cosmic Phenomena (17 papers). The work is most often cited by research in Instrumentation (3.7k citations), Astronomy and Astrophysics (8.4k citations), Nuclear and High Energy Physics (1.3k citations), Atomic and Molecular Physics, and Optics (761 citations) and Global and Planetary Change (168 citations). Johan Richard has collaborated with scholars based in France, United States and Switzerland. Frequent co-authors include Jean‐Paul Kneib, Richard S. Ellis, Eric Jullo, Marceau Limousin, Roland Bacon, H. Ebeling, A. M. Swinbank, Mathilde Jauzac, Daniel P. Stark and L. Wisotzki. Their work appears in journals such as Monthly Notices of the Royal Astronomical Society, Astronomy and Astrophysics, The Astrophysical Journal, Monthly Notices of the Royal Astronomical Society Letters and The Astrophysical Journal Letters.
